The best way to export Gravity Forms entries! GravityExport allows you to export your Gravity Forms data to Excel, CSV, or PDF using a secure, shareable download link. Automatically send reports to Dropbox and FTP. GravityView not required.

Export Gravity Forms entries automatically using secret Download URLs

When you configure a new export, the plugin will generate a secure download URL that you can share with anyone who needs the data. Your reports will automatically update as new entries are added!

Gravity Forms export to PDF

GravityExport PDF export for Gravity Forms settings - configure page orientation, page size, titles, and page numbers. GravityExport supports exporting entries as PDF! You can choose to have a PDF generated for each entry or one PDF that includes all entries. It’s simple to customize the PDF by adjusting the size, orientation, and more.

Upload to Dropbox, FTP, or store locally

Send your reports directly to Dropbox. Simply configure the export and it will automatically update as new entries are added! Prefer to store reports on your own FTP server? GravityExport supports the SFTP, FTP + SSL, and FTP protocols. GravityExport uploads to Dropbox, SFTP, FTP, and local storage on your own server.

Use powerful filters to create multiple download URLs

Your forms gather complex data. With GravityExport, you can create multiple export URLs that output to different formats and include different fields. You can configure unlimited number of export configurations. Feeds list showing entries created by the current user and more. Showing multiple export types (xlsx, csv, pdf). Our robust Conditional Logic filters allow you to generate advanced exports with a few clicks of the mouse. It is useful and intuitive.

Your reports, your naming structure

In addition to storing where you want, you’ll now have full control over the filename. This makes it simple to generate daily reports and save them to your server with automatically-generated names. Screenshot of the custom filename user interface. You're able to create custom filename formats.

Analyzing form data just got way easier

Gravity Forms data is not easy to analyze. In Gravity Forms, when exporting data from multiple-choice fields, the values are all included in a single row, making it difficult to properly isolate and analyze the data without complex operations. GravityExport includes an option to split fields with multiple values into different rows! If you know how great this is, you know.
